Top 5 2D Anime Games on iOS in Denmark: Q1 2024
Discover the performance trends of the top 5 2D anime games on iOS in Denmark for Q1 2024, including weekly down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the first quarter of 2024, the top 5 2D anime games on iOS in Denmark exhibited varying performance trends in terms of weekly downloads, revenue, and active users. Here’s a closer look at the data provided by Sensor Tower.
Hero Wars: Alliance from Nexters Global LTD had a dynamic quarter. Weekly revenue peaked at approximately $14.6K in the final week of January and saw another significant rise to $16.2K in the last week of March. Weekly downloads were highest at the end of January with 1.2K, but experienced a decline towards the end of the quarter. Active users saw a peak of 3.3K in mid-February but ended the quarter at around 2.8K.
Legend of Mushroom from Joy Net Games, which launched in early March, showed promising growth. Weekly revenue started at $5.1K and rose to $10.9K by the end of March. Downloads were highest in the launch week at 1.5K, and active users increased steadily, reaching nearly 1.9K by the end of the month.
Magicabin by IVYMOBILE INTERNATIONAL ENTERPRISE LIMITED saw a significant incre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$4K in the last week of March. Weekly downloads peaked at 1.6K in late January, but generally remained low for the rest of the quarter. Active users fluctuated, peaking at 1K in late January but dropping to around 450 by the end of March.
Isekai:Slow Life from Mars Era Limited had a more modest performance. Weekly revenue was highest in the last week of March at $2.9K. Downloads were relatively low, peaking at 163 in early February. Active users remained fairly stable throughout the quarter, ending with 884.
DRAGON BALL Z DOKKAN BATTLE by Bandai Namco Entertainment Inc. had varied weekly revenue, with a notable peak of $3.5K in mid-February. Downloads were consistently low, peaking at 25 in mid-March. Active users remained stable, hovering around 600 throughout the quarter.
